The San Diego & Arizona Eastern Railway Interstate 8 Overpass
This bridge was built between 1965 and 1968 for the San Diego & Arizona Eastern Railway. The bridge was used until the 1980s, when the railroad discontinued service. In the early 2000s, it was used again. Currently, it sits unused by any trains.
Location: Near Ocotillo, California, USA
